This page covers signing for the Ledgerton service that partitions our metrics tables by month. Each monthly partition migration ships as a signed bundle; the deploy runner verifies the signature before applying DDL to the Corvane warehouse. Unsigned or mismatched bundles are rejected and logged for audit. Reviewers should confirm that the signing identity matches the one registered in the release manifest, and that rotation events are recorded in the audit trail. The current bundle signing key is listed here.

rollout seal: bky9_BBMCrsyHM

Welcome to the Brindlewick platform team. Your first task is the leaked-file-descriptor hunt in the Quillgate proxy. Run the descriptor census script hourly and log counts in the tracker. Anything above 4,000 open handles per worker is suspect. The diagnostics vault holds the heap dumps; unlock it with the recovery passphrase below.

unlock words, bawef-kahap: sorax-sorir-quenys-aldok

### Checklist item: Digest scheduler rollout

- [ ] Confirm the Quenmore batch digest scheduler honors per-tenant send windows before enabling it for the Harwick cohort. Each tenant's digest should compile once per cycle, deduplicate entries against the prior run, and skip tenants with empty queues. As a new contractor, note that the cron expressions live in the scheduler config repo, not the app repo — a common source of confusion. After staging verification passes, record the build used. The token for that build appears below.

build token for tawif-bahip: htk31_68bba16e1afabfef4ecc69408c06f16

### Runbook: Relevance tuning for Larkfield Search

Relevance weights for Larkfield Search are tuned quarterly. Do not adjust boost factors during an active reindex; scores will be inconsistent until the new segments merge. Changes go through staging first, where the golden-query suite must pass at or above the previous precision baseline. All tuning parameters live in a single profile that the ranker loads at startup. The current production profile is shown below.

settings of yawif-yafop:
[druys]
port = 9000
region = south-3
host = druys.zemvarsoft.internal
team = frador
timeout_ms = 3000
retries = 4